Framework syllabus of lectures:
1. UML and the development of an information system
2. Principles of object-oriented modeling
3. Using principles of object-oriented modeling
4. USE CASE modeling and relationship with BPMN
5. functional modeling
6. dynamic modeling
7. Modeling system architecture
8. The concept of Scrum methodology
9. Agile Scrum properties
10. The role and methodology Scrum teams
11. Methods and tools of Scrum methodology (Product Backlog. Sprints and stories. Poker Planning).
12. Quality management methodology Scrum

Exercise:
Project preparation IS smaller object approach using UML2, BPMN and Scrum methodologies.
